Now let’s begin Part A with the first passage.Passage 1:I want to discuss the implication of my statement in the last lecture that t he world is divided up into two groups: the rich and the poor. Here are some st artling facts. One-fourth of the world’s population lives in the so-called deve loped, or industrialized, countries. Three-fourths of the world’s population li ve in the poorer, developing countries. Examples of the developed countries are the United States and Japan. Examples of the developing countries are Brazil and Egypt. //Yet one-fourth of the population, or developed nations, effectively controls the whole world. Isn’t that amazing! For example, the developed countries use 80 per cent of the resources of the world and they account for 85 percent of the total expenditures of the world. What, you may ask, are the implications of these facts?Passage 2:Early last month about 20 tons of chemicals escaped into the Rhine River fol lowing a blaze at a chemical factory in Switzerland. In the days that followed, the poisoned water washed menacingly against the banks of Germany and France, ki lling millions of fish and other wildife along the way. //It forced local citizens to seek alternative drinking-water supplies and con tinued its trail of destruction as it spilled out into the North Sea. Nothing co uld have demonstrated more vividly to European public opinion that pollution kno ws no frontiers and that it must be tackled on an international scale.Part BDirections: In this part of the test, you will hear 2 passages in Chinese.
